diff --git a/Dockerfile b/Dockerfile index c569c68..2091caf 100644 --- a/Dockerfile +++ b/Dockerfile @@ -1,15 +1,11 @@ -FROM python:3.9-alpine +FROM python:3.11-slim -LABEL Name=Searcharr Version=1.1 +LABEL Name=Searcharr Version=1.2 WORKDIR /app ADD . /app -RUN apk add --no-cache --virtual .build-deps gcc musl-dev libffi-dev openssl-dev python3-dev rust cargo - RUN python3 -m pip install --upgrade pip RUN python3 -m pip install -r requirements.txt -RUN apk del .build-deps gcc musl-dev libffi-dev openssl-dev python3-dev rust cargo - CMD ["python3", "searcharr.py"] diff --git a/lang/fr-fr.yml b/lang/fr-fr.yml index 833a2c1..9a3a71d 100644 --- a/lang/fr-fr.yml +++ b/lang/fr-fr.yml @@ -30,7 +30,7 @@ no_language_profiles: "Erreur lors de l'ajout {kind} : aucun profil de langue ac all_seasons: Toutes saisons first_season: Première saison latest_season: Dernière saison -added: On a réussi à ajouter {titre} ! +added: On a réussi à ajouter {title} ! unknown_error_adding: Une erreur non spécifiée a été rencontrée lors de l'ajout de {kind} ! removed_user: Tous les accès de l'utilisateur ID [{user}] ont été supprimés avec succès ! unknown_error_removing_user: Erreur non spécifiée rencontrée lors de la suppression de l'identifiant de l'utilisateur [{user}] ! diff --git a/log.py b/log.py index 0f14ae1..554f8db 100644 --- a/log.py +++ b/log.py @@ -6,6 +6,7 @@ https://github.com/toddrob99/searcharr """ import logging +from logging.handlers import TimedRotatingFileHandler import os @@ -30,7 +31,7 @@ def set_up_logger(logger_name, verbose, console): logPath = os.path.join(os.path.dirname(os.path.realpath(__file__)), "logs") if not os.path.exists(logPath): os.makedirs(logPath) - fh = logging.handlers.TimedRotatingFileHandler( + fh = TimedRotatingFileHandler( os.path.join(logPath, fileName), when="midnight", interval=1, backupCount=7 ) fh.setFormatter(formatter) diff --git a/requirements.txt b/requirements.txt index eb64d0d..3e93c1d 100644 --- a/requirements.txt +++ b/requirements.txt @@ -1,5 +1,5 @@ argparse requests -python-telegram-bot +python-telegram-bot==13.15 pyyaml arrow diff --git a/searcharr.py b/searcharr.py index ff48302..35411d9 100644 --- a/searcharr.py +++ b/searcharr.py @@ -24,7 +24,7 @@ import readarr import settings -__version__ = "3.0" +__version__ = "3.2" DBPATH = os.path.join(os.path.dirname(os.path.realpath(__file__)), "data") DBFILE = "searcharr.db"